Wales at Work, Thursday December 15th, 7 PM.
As we approach the busiest shopping day of the year, this week the programme is from the Festival Park shopping centre in Ebbw Vale.
We're focussing on retail and the high street, on the day that the latest figures show a drop of 0.4% in sales for November, compared to the month before.
This week retail guru Mary Portas recommended ambitious changes to the way councils, government and businesses work together to try and reinvigorate the retail sector.
And a National Assembly inquiry into town centre regeneration is due out in the New Year.
Huw Thomas is joined by guests from the worlds of retail and property to find out how our town centres are looking from their side of the street.
